package io.datakernel.util;
import java.util.regex.Matcher;
import java.util.regex.Pattern;
public final class MemSize {
public static final long KB = 1024;
public static final long MB = 1024 * KB;
public static final long GB = 1024 * MB;
public static final long TB = 1024 * GB;
private static final Pattern PATTERN = Pattern.compile("([0-9]+([\\.][0-9]+)?)\\s*(|K|M|G|T)B?", Pattern.CASE_INSENSITIVE);
private final long bytes;
private MemSize(long bytes) {
this.bytes = bytes;
}
public static MemSize of(long bytes) {
return new MemSize(bytes);
}
public static MemSize bytes(long bytes) {
return MemSize.of(bytes);
}
public static MemSize kilobytes(long kilobytes) {
return of(kilobytes * KB);
}
public static MemSize megabytes(long megabytes) {
return of(megabytes * MB);
}
public static MemSize gigabytes(long gigabytes) {
return of(gigabytes * GB);
}
public static MemSize terabytes(long terabytes) {
return of(terabytes * TB);
}
public long get() {
return bytes;
}
public static MemSize valueOf(String string) {
Matcher matcher = PATTERN.matcher(string);
if (!matcher.matches())
throw new IllegalArgumentException("Illegal format: " + string);
try {
double value = Double.valueOf(matcher.group(1));
String units = matcher.group(3).toLowerCase();
long unit;
switch (units) {
case "":
unit = 1;
break;
case "k":
unit = KB;
break;
case "m":
unit = MB;
break;
case "g":
unit = GB;
break;
case "t":
unit = TB;
break;
default:
throw new IllegalArgumentException("Illegal units: " + string);
}
long bytes = (long) (value * unit);
return new MemSize(bytes);
} catch (NumberFormatException e) {
throw new IllegalArgumentException("Illegal number format: " + string, e);
}
}
public String format() {
long bytes = get();
if (bytes == 0) {
return "0b";
}
if ((bytes % TB) == 0) {
return bytes / TB + "Tb";
}
if ((bytes % GB) == 0) {
return bytes / GB + "Gb";
}
if ((bytes % MB) == 0) {
return bytes / MB + "Mb";
}
if ((bytes % KB) == 0) {
return bytes / KB + "Kb";
}
return bytes + "b";
}
@Override
public String toString() {
return format();
}
}
